The Evolution of Culinary Technology
Over the past decade, culinary technology has expanded from simple digital recipe databases to complex, machine-learning-driven systems capable of adjusting cooking parameters in real-time. Early iterations included recipe apps and digital thermometers, but recent innovations have embraced artificial intelligence as a core component. These systems analyze vast datasets of recipes, cooking techniques, and flavor profiles to offer tailored guidance that adapts to individual preferences and ingredient availability.
One notable development is the integration of AI into mobile and smart devices, enabling voice-controlled assistance, predictive meal planning, and even real-time troubleshooting during cooking. Such advancements are empowering both professional chefs and home cooks to push the boundaries of their culinary pursuits.

Industry Insights and Consumer Impact
Market research indicates that the adoption of AI-powered cooking tools is accelerating rapidly. According to a report from FoodTech Analytics (2023), the global smart kitchen market is projected to grow at a Compound Annual Growth Rate (CAGR) of 14.2% through 2028, driven largely by innovations in AI and machine learning.
Consumers increasingly demand personalized culinary experiences, with data suggesting that 63% of home cooks are interested in using AI-driven apps to improve their cooking skills. This shift is fueled by the desire for efficiency, health-conscious choices, and culinary exploration—elements that AI is uniquely positioned to facilitate.
Recognizing this trend, emerging startups and established technology giants are investing heavily in AI-powered solutions designed for the kitchen. These developments include intelligent appliances, personalized recipe platforms, and training modules that adapt to user proficiency levels.

Challenges and Ethical Considerations
While the promise of AI in culinary innovation is immense, it also presents challenges. Data privacy concerns arise from AI systems gathering user preferences and dietary data. Ensuring transparency, security, and ethical use of such data is paramount.
Moreover, there is an ongoing debate about the potential devaluation of human craftsmanship in cooking. As AI assumes more creative roles, maintaining the cultural and emotional significance of traditional culinary techniques remains an important consideration. Balancing technological advancement with cultural preservation will be essential as this sector evolves.
